I always love returning to my favorite city in South
America. I arrived late but after getting to my modern
apartment in Puerto Madero, I went for a light dinner. I have probably been here over a dozen times.
The next morning I had to buy some shoes, since I left all
mine at home. So much for my travelers checklist. I always thought things were
cheap in BA, but not so any more. But I eventually
found a pair I liked. I did quite a bit of
walking, from my apartment to the Casa Rosada and on to Florida Street.
The following day I met my friend Bill, who I have cruised
with before. We went to my favorite
steakhouse, Gran Parrilla del Plata. We
had the best meal for as long as I can remember. The steak melted in our mouths. We planed to return in two days for a repeat performance.
Every Sunday there is a street market in San Telmo. They have been selling the same "antique" seltzer bottles for as long as I can remember.
And of course a trip to Buenos Aires is not complete without a trip to my favorite train station - El Retiro.
I then joined the Silversea Silver Spirit. It felt good to be on my home away from
home. Many of the staff remembered me
from previous cruises.
We actually stayed in Buenos Aires for an extra day, giving
me the opportunity to have yet another amazing Argentine steak. Sailing out late that evening was an awesome
sight.
